一个成功的网站并非凭空而生,它源于一套系统化、专业化的建设流程。从最初的构思到最终在互联网上稳定运行,这个过程需要清晰的规划、专业的技术执行和细致的后期维护。本指南旨在为您解析从零到上线的完整网站建设流程,帮助您理解每一步的核心任务和关键决策。无论是个人项目还是企业需求,都能做到心中有数。
规划与需求分析
在編寫任何一行程式碼或設計任何一張草圖之前,充分的規劃是專案成功的基石。這一階段的目標是明確網站的“為什麼”和“是什麼”。
明确目标和受众群体
首先,您需要清晰地定義網站的核心目標。是為了展示企業形象、銷售產品、提供資訊,還是建立社群?目標將直接影響後續所有決策。緊接著是分析目標受眾,瞭解他們的年齡、職業、興趣、上網習慣以及對網站的期望。例如,面向年輕設計師的創意作品集網站與面向中老年使用者的健康資訊網,在設計和功能上必然大相徑庭。
内容策略与网站地图
内容是网站的灵魂。在这个阶段,应规划网站需要哪些核心内容,比如公司介绍、产品服务、博客文章、联系信息等。基于这些内容,绘制出网站地图,即网站所有页面的层级结构图。这就像建筑的蓝图,清晰地展示了页面之间的从属和连接关系,有助于用户顺畅导航,对后续的搜索引擎优化也至关重要。
技术选型与预算评估
根據網站的目標和功能需求,選擇適合的技術栈。对于简单的展示型網站,使用成熟的內容管理系統(CMS)如WordPress可能更高效;而对于需要高度定制化交互的複雜應用,可能需要選擇React、Vue.js等前端框架,并结合Node.js、Python等後端技術。同時,需要評估項目預算,包括域名、服務器(主機)、設計開發人力、第三方服務介面等费用,确保項目能在可行的范围内推进。
設計與原型製作
當規劃階段完成後,視覺和互動設計將賦予網站生命與個性。這一階段關注使用者體驗和視覺呈現。
線框圖與原型設計
設計師首先會製作線框圖,這是一種用簡單的線條和方框勾勒出頁面佈局和元素位置的草圖,專注於功能結構和使用者流程,不涉及視覺細節。在確認佈局後,會製作高保真互動原型,使用專業的UI設計工具模擬頁面的真實外觀和可互動效果,如按鈕點選、選單彈出等,以便在開發前與客戶確認設計方向和操作邏輯。
推荐阅读 零到一:企业网站建设的完整流程及关键技术解析。
視覺風格與UI設計
確定網站的整體視覺風格,包括色彩體系、字型排版、圖示風格、影象處理規範等。品牌色、輔助色、標題字型、正文字型都需要有明確的定義,以確保整個網站視覺上的一致性和專業性。UI設計師會基於風格指南和原型,完成所有頁面的精細化視覺設計稿。
響應式設計考量
2026 年,用户通过手机、平板电脑、计算机等多种设备访问网站已成为常态。响应式设计不再是可选项,而是标准配置。设计师必须确保设计稿能在不同屏幕尺寸下优雅适配,提供良好的浏览体验,这通常需要设计师与前端开发人员密切合作。
开发与功能实现
設計稿確認後,便進入將靜態設計轉化為動態可訪問網站的開發階段。此階段通常分為前端和後端開發。
前端开发
前端开发工程师负责将设计稿转化为用户在浏览器中可以查看和互动的网页。他们使用 HTML 构建内容结构,使用 CSS 实现视觉样式和布局(尤其是响应式布局),并使用 JavaScript 或相关框架添加交互逻辑和动态效果。前端开发的核心是精确还原设计、确保页面性能(如加载速度)以及实现跨浏览器兼容性。
后端开发与数据库
后端开发工程师负责搭建网站“看不见”的部分——服务器、应用逻辑和数据库。他们处理用户提交的表单数据,实现用户登录和注册功能,管理网站内容(对于内容管理系统(CMS)而言,则进行主题和插件开发),连接支付接口等。数据库用于存储网站的所有动态内容,如用户信息、文章、产品数据等。
功能测试与内容填充
在开发过程中以及功能模块完成后,需要进行严格的功能测试。测试人员会检查所有链接是否有效、表单是否能正确提交、页面在不同浏览器和设备上是否显示正常,以及功能是否符合需求文档等要求。与此同时,内容编辑人员可以开始向网站后台添加真实的文字、图片等内容,为上线做准备。
上线部署与后期维护
當網站開發完成並透過測試後,便進入了最後的衝刺階段——上線,但這並非終點,而是長期運營的開始。
域名解析与服务器部署
首先,需要購買並設定域名,將域名透過DNS解析指向您所購買的伺服器IP地址。然後,將開發環境中的網站所有檔案、資料庫完整地遷移到線上生產伺服器,並完成伺服器環境配置(如Web伺服器軟體、PHP/Node.js版本、資料庫連線等)。此過程需要確保資料傳輸的完整性和安全性。
推荐阅读 企业网站建设全流程解析:从规划开发到上线维护的实用指南。
性能优化与安全检查
網站上線前,必須進行效能最佳化,包括壓縮圖片和程式碼、啟用瀏覽器快取、使用內容分發網路(CDN)加速靜態資源載入等,以提升訪問速度。安全檢查同樣關鍵,需確保伺服器配置安全、及時更新系統補丁、防範SQL注入和跨站指令碼等常見網路攻擊,對於涉及使用者資料的網站尤為重要。
正式发布及监控
完成所有检查和优化工作后,即可正式解除访问限制,向公众开放网站。网站上线初期,需要密切监控网站访问情况、服务器负载、错误日志等,确保运行平稳。同时,应将网站提交至主流搜索引擎,以便其收录索引。
持续维护和更新
網站上線後,需要定期進行維護工作,包括:定期備份網站資料和檔案;持續更新網站內容以保持活力和SEO效果;更新伺服器作業系統、CMS核心、外掛/主題至安全版本;根據使用者反饋和資料分析,對網站進行功能迭代和體驗最佳化。
总结
专业网站建设是一个环环相扣的系统工程,涵盖规划、设计、开发、上线和维护五个核心阶段。成功的网站始于清晰的目标和需求分析,成于精心的设计和扎实的开发,最终以稳定的部署和持续的运营收尾。理解并遵循这一完整流程,不仅能有效规避项目风险,控制预算和时间,还能最终打造出既满足业务目标又为用户提供卓越体验的优质网站。请记住,网站建设不是一次性项目,而是需要长期投入和优化升级的数字资产。
常见问题解答(FAQ)
搭建一个网站通常需要多长时间?
網站建設的時間週期因專案複雜度和需求而異。一個簡單的企業展示網站可能需要4-8周,而一個功能複雜的電商平臺或定製化Web應用則可能需要3-6個月甚至更長時間。時間主要花費在需求溝通、設計確認、開發測試和內容準備等環節。
推荐阅读 网站建设全攻略:从零到一打造专业网站的完整流程与核心要素。
自己建站和使用專業團隊有什麼區別?
自己使用線上建站工具建站成本低、速度快,但模板化嚴重,功能受限,難以體現獨特性,且在SEO最佳化、擴充套件性和後期維護上存在瓶頸。專業團隊能提供從策劃到技術實現的全程定製服務,確保網站的專業性、安全性、可擴充套件性及良好的使用者體驗,更適合有品牌形象、功能需求和長期發展考慮的企業或個人。
網站上線後,主要有哪些維護工作?
網站上線後的維護工作主要包括:定期更新網站內容(如新聞、部落格);定期進行完整的資料和檔案備份;監控網站安全,及時更新伺服器系統、CMS及外掛/主題以修復漏洞;分析網站訪問資料,最佳化使用者體驗和搜尋引擎排名;根據業務發展,對網站功能進行必要的升級和擴充套件。
怎样确保新建的网站对搜索引擎友好?
確保網站對搜尋引擎友好需要從技術、內容和結構多方面入手:技術上,確保網站載入速度快、移動端適配良好、擁有清晰的URL結構和XML網站地圖;內容上,持續釋出高質量的原創內容,合理在標題、正文中使用關鍵詞;結構上,建立清晰的內部連結,並努力從其他高質量網站獲取外部連結。同時,正確使用搜索引擎提供的站長工具。
下一步,该怎么做呢?
延伸阅读与实用知识
下方列出的内容与本文主题相关,适合继续深入阅读。建议先从与你当前问题最相关的文章开始阅读,然后逐步扩展到相关主题,这样效果通常会更好。